Why does 9 mean SUM in SUBTOTAL?
It is because Sum is the 9th alphabetically in Average, Count, CountA, Max, Min, Product, StDev.S, StDev.P, Sum, VAR.S, VAR.P.

Formatting only changes the appearance of a cell, not it's underlying contents. If you have a text number in a cell, formatting will not change that.
However, multiplying a text number by 1 (or 1.25) should fix that.
